? What Makes Grilla Grills Stand Out?
Innovative Design
Grilla’s signature vertical barrel design (especially in the original Grilla model) promotes natural convection, creating a consistent cook with excellent smoke flow.
Models like the Silverbac and Chimp feature traditional barrel shapes but offer standout performance thanks to thick steel construction and excellent insulation.
Quality Materials
You’ll find double-wall insulation, stainless steel components, and heavy-duty powder-coated bodies that hold up to years of use.
Compared to other brands in this price range, Grilla Grills feel more premium and durable.
Control Board + WiFi
The Alpha Connect™ WiFi Controller lets you monitor and adjust temperature right from your phone. It’s intuitive, responsive, and eliminates the guesswork from long smokes.
American-Owned, Direct-to-Consumer Model
Grilla cuts out the retail markup, offering high-end performance at lower prices. You get more grill for your money—without skimping on features.
? Performance: Real-World Cooking Results
We tested the Grilla Silverbac Alpha Connect on ribs, brisket, and reverse-seared steaks.
Ribs: Juicy, flavorful, and perfectly smoked in 5.5 hours at 225°F.
Brisket: Maintained consistent temps with minimal babysitting. Bark formation was excellent.
Steaks: Reached searing temp (500°F+) with no issue, giving a beautiful crust with juicy interior.
Smoke flavor was bold but clean, thanks to the efficient burn and pellet feed system.

?️ Best Models to Consider in 2025
Grilla Silverbac Alpha Connect – Best for backyard pros who want WiFi control and robust performance.
Grilla Chimp – A compact, portable option with great features for tailgating or smaller patios.
Original Grilla – Unique design and smaller footprint, perfect for those who want even smoke distribution with a smaller learning curve.
